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
6804550708 656 36326274 87795
39240 54468020 1121840
39240 54468020 1121840
9730 53 52551127523
All about undefined
Interested in learning more?
39240 54468020 1121840
9730 53 52551127523
See more
68922 29822702
68856185 497847 3746
See more
230450244 19561847
765 97 1239235 20287
See more